LOAN WATCH

A look at the midweek action for our young plyers out on loan or work experience

Five Northampton Town youngsters featured for their loan clubs on Tuesday night.

Liam Cross came off the bench in the 70th minute as Leamington travelled to Banbury United and held their rivals to a 2-2 draw in the Vanarama National League North.

Elsewhere, Ayo Lekuti started for Bromsgrove Sporting who narrowly lost 1-0 at home to Stratford Town in the Pitching In Southern League Premier Central.

Meanwhile, Tommy Curry made his debut for Cogenhoe United who lost 2-0 away to Lutterworth Town and Rico Duggan was involved as Desborough Town were beaten away to third-placed Coventry Sphinx in the uhlsport United Counties League Premier Division South.

Finally, second-half substitute Miguel Ngwa rounded-off the scoring as Rushall Olympic progressed to the semi-finals of the Staffordshire Senior Cup with a comfortable 6-1 win away to Sporting Khalsa.

The midfielder moved the ball out of his feet on the edge of the area and fired past the opposition ‘keeper to score his first goal for the Pics.
